117.info
人生若只如初见

oracle怎么查看clob内容

在Oracle中,可以使用以下方法来查看CLOB(Character Large OBject)字段的内容:

  1. 使用SELECT语句查询CLOB字段的内容并显示出来,例如:
SELECT DBMS_LOB.SUBSTR(clob_column, 4000, 1) 
FROM your_table
WHERE your_condition;

这个方法可以显示CLOB字段的前4000个字符。

  1. 使用DBMS_LOB包中的函数来获取CLOB字段的内容,例如:
DECLARE
    clob_data CLOB;
BEGIN
    SELECT clob_column
    INTO clob_data
    FROM your_table
    WHERE your_condition;
    
    DBMS_OUTPUT.PUT_LINE(clob_data);
END;

这个方法可以将整个CLOB字段的内容输出到DBMS输出。

  1. 使用TO_LOB函数将CLOB字段转换为VARCHAR2类型,例如:
SELECT TO_LOB(clob_column)
FROM your_table
WHERE your_condition;

这个方法可以将CLOB字段转换为VARCHAR2类型并显示出来。

请注意,在处理大量的CLOB数据时,需要谨慎使用以上方法,以避免性能问题和数据溢出。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e5d9AzsIBAJSBlc.html

推荐文章

  • oracle创建表怎么添加字段注释

    在Oracle中创建表时,可以使用COMMENT关键字来为字段添加注释。以下是一个示例:
    CREATE TABLE employees ( employee_id NUMBER(6), first_name VARCHAR2(5...

  • oracle怎么添加字段并设置默认值

    要添加字段并设置默认值,需要使用ALTER TABLE语句。以下是一个示例:
    ALTER TABLE table_name
    ADD column_name datatype DEFAULT default_value; 例如...

  • oracle将字段设为空值的方法是什么

    在Oracle数据库中,可以使用以下语句将字段设置为空值:
    UPDATE table_name SET column_name = NULL WHERE condition; 其中,table_name是要操作的表名,co...

  • oracle查询结果无记录和空值怎么解决

    当Oracle查询结果返回无记录或空值时,可以通过以下几种方式来解决: 使用COALESCE函数:在查询结果中使用COALESCE函数来将空值替换为特定的值,例如将NULL替换为...

  • docker如何获取宿主机ip地址

    Docker容器可以通过不同方式获取宿主机的IP地址,以下是一些常用的方法: 使用docker0网桥:
    在Linux系统上,Docker会创建一个名为docker0的网桥,它会自动...

  • linux中怎么使用ipcrm删除共享内存

    要使用ipcrm命令删除共享内存,首先需要知道共享内存的标识符。可以使用ipcs命令查看系统中的共享内存信息,找到要删除的共享内存的标识符。然后使用以下命令删除...

  • linux中怎么使用ipcs命令查看信号量

    在Linux系统中使用ipcs命令可以查看系统中的IPC(Inter-process Communication,进程间通信)资源,包括信号量、消息队列和共享内存等。
    要查看信号量,可以...

  • linux ipcs命令的用法是什么

    ipcs命令是Linux系统中用来显示进程间通信设施信息的工具,其中包括消息队列、共享内存段和信号量的信息。
    ipcs命令的用法如下: 显示所有进程间通信设施信...